What is the policy for promoting entrepreneurial culture in Chile?

The Chilean government has established policies to promote entrepreneurial culture with the aim of promoting the entrepreneurial spirit in society. Entrepreneurship education and training programs have been implemented, financing funds have been created for entrepreneurs, the creation of coworking spaces has been promoted, and the entrepreneurial ecosystem has been strengthened through collaboration between public and private institutions.

Can the tenant make improvements to the property without the landlord's consent in Mexico?

The tenant generally cannot make significant improvements to the property without the landlord's consent. If you wish to make improvements, you must obtain the landlord's permission and agree to the terms and conditions of these improvements in writing.
